LESSON PLAN
Kevin Scheib (Wood Shop) weekly lesson plans (11/8/10 - 11/12 /10)11th week
Monday 11/8/10
Pd. 4,5 Plastics: We will be starting the casting project. I will be giving a demonstration on how we will be making the molds for the chess pieces that we will be making. We will be using Latex mold builder.
Pd. 2,3,6 Basic Wood Working : Some students will be finishing the sanding and routering and some will be assembling the shelf. We will be using 1 ½” finish nails glue and hammers.
Pd. 7 Advanced Cabinet Making: Some students will be finishing the sanding and routering and some will be assembling the shelf. We will be using 1 ½” finish nails glue and hammers.
TUESDAY 11/9/10

Pd. 4,5 Plastics: We will continue with the mold building process.
Pd. 2,3,6 Basic Wood Working: Students will continue with shelf assembly. Will give demonstration on how to drill and apply the three pegs to the shelf
Pd. 7 Advanced Cabinet Making: Students will continue with shelf assembly. Will give demonstration on how to drill and apply the three pegs to the shelf. Advanced students will continue with advanced projects.
WENDNESDAY 11/10/10

Pd. 4,5 Plastics: Will continue with mold project.
Pd. 2,3,6 Basic Wood Working: Students will continue with shelf assembly. Will give demonstration on how to drill and apply the three pegs to the shelf
Pd. 7 Advanced Cabinet Making: Students will continue with shelf assembly. Will give demonstration on how to drill and apply the three pegs to the shelf. Advanced students will continue with advanced projects.
THURSDAY 11/11/10

Pd. 4,5 Plastics: Students will peel Latex molds off the forms.

Pd. 2,3,6 Basic Wood Working: Students will sand putty off nail holes and prepare for staining. Some students will start to stain.
Pd.7 Advanced Cabinet Making: Students will sand putty off nail holes and prepare for staining. Some students will start to stain.
FRIDAY 11/12/10

Pd. 4,5 Plastics: Some students may still be removing the forms from the molds. Will give demonstration on mixing and poring the molds.
Pd. 2,3,6 Basic Wood Working: Will give a demonstration on the wood lathe. All students will be required to make a project on the lathe.
Pd. 7 Advanced Cabinet Making: Will give a demonstration on the wood lathe. All students will be required to make a project on the lathe.
FOR ALL PERIODS:
PA. Standards (Science & Technology); 2.1, 2.2, 2.3, 3.2, 3.4, 3.6
Objectives; Wood shop-To have students fully understand the safe and proper use of all power equipment in the shop.
Plastics- To give students an understanding of how signs are engraved, and how plastic can be heated and shaped
Assessments; Will be done by Question and Answers and Quiz.
